F1063-1898 structure

F1063-1898

TL;DR: F1063-1898 (CAS 682783-87-5) is a chemical compound with molecular formula C19H18N2O3S2 and molecular weight 386.08 g/mol, supplied by Kehong Biological (Henan Kehong Biological Technology Co., Ltd.) with CRO/CDMO custom synthesis services.

3-[(5E)-5-(furan-2-ylmethylidene)-4-oxo-2-sulfanylidene-1,3-thiazolidin-3-yl]-N-(2-phenylethyl)propanamide

Also Known As: F1063-1898, (E)-3-(5-(furan-2-ylmethylene)-4-oxo-2-thioxothiazolidin-3-yl)-N-phenethylpropanamide, 3-[(5E)-5-[(furan-2-yl)methylidene]-4-oxo-2-sulfanylidene-1,3-thiazolidin-3-yl]-N-(2-phenylethyl)propanamide, 3-[(5E)-5-(FURAN-2-YLMETHYLIDENE)-4-OXO-2-SULFANYLIDENE-1,3-THIAZOLIDIN-3-YL]-N-(2-PHENYLETHYL)PROPANAMIDE, 3-[(5E)-5-(furan-2-ylmethylidene)-4-oxo-2-sulfanylidene-1,3-thiazolidin-3-yl]-N-phenethylpropanamide

CAS: 682783-87-5
Molecular Formula C19H18N2O3S2
Molecular Weight 386.08 g/mol
LogP 3.2298
Topological Polar Surface Area 62.55 Ų
Hydrogen Bond Donors 1
Hydrogen Bond Acceptors 5
Rotatable Bonds 7
Exact Mass 386.0759
Heavy Atoms 26
Complexity 816.57446

Chemical Identifiers

CAS Number 682783-87-5
SMILES C1=CC=C(C=C1)CCNC(=O)CCN2C(=O)/C(=C\C3=CC=CO3)/SC2=S

Property Insights of F1063-1898

The XLogP value of 3.2298 indicates that F1063-1898 is lipophilic (fat-soluble), which may influence its absorption, distribution, and formulation strategy. The TPSA of 62.55 Ų falls within the moderate polarity range, balancing permeability and solubility for F1063-1898. Following Lipinski's Rule of Five, F1063-1898 has 1 hydrogen bond donor(s) and 5 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
